Author(s):
gavarni (hippolyte sulpice guillaume chevalier, known as) (paris, 13–01–1804 - auteuil, 23–11–1866), designer
gautier, théophile (tarbes, 31–08–1811 - neuilly-sur-seine, 23–10–1872), man or woman of letters - writer
production date: in 1870
dating in century: 19th century
type(s) of object(s): graphic arts
name(s): print
materials and techniques: lithography
dimensions - artwork:
height: 47. 5cm
width: 36cm
description:
collection composed of 12 plates illustrating the months of the year, accompanied by a text by théophile gautier. Marks, inscriptions, hallmarks:
inscription - on the cover "the / twelve months / last work / of / gavarni"
inscription - on the cover "paris / aug. Marc & cie / editeurs de l'illustration / 60, - rue richelieu, 60 / 1870"
inscription - 2nd cover "imprimerie de l'illustration: auguste marc/22 rue de verneuil 22"
inscription - 3rd cover, printed text by théophile gautier
inscription - on the back of the collection: "auguste marc / printer / 22, rue de verneuil, 22 / paris"
iconographic description:
twelve plates illustrating the twelve months of the year by gavarni, collected in a blue booklet. Mode of acquisition: legacy
